What did your Smaroff ancestors do for a living?

In 1940, Miner was the top reported job for people in the USA named Smaroff. 100% of Smaroff men worked as a Miner. .

What is the average Smaroff lifespan?

Between 1972 and 1999, in the United States, Smaroff life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1999, and highest in 1972. The average life expectancy for Smaroff in 1972 was 86, and 62 in 1999.
